    Default urgent help please! power issues..car wont start

    so my car wont start.. battery issues im sure but heres what happens...

    i was driving it before and everything was fine.. stopped at a mates for 5 minutes came out and turned her over and it wouldnt start.

    now thought it was dead battery but thats not the case (swapped batteries, jumped etc).

    i think the terminal for the positive (not the battery terminal but the cars positive plugs) is ****ed because their is corrosion over it and i cant turn the bolt tight enough to get the positive terminal to fasten to the battery (its literally finger loose).

    what happens is this.... it has power right... cd player works and red immobilizer light is flashing... then when i try to turn it over... it looses alll power (the odomoter disappears) and i dont have to be turning the key, just have it in the on position. if i turn it back to accessories or whatever, it has power again, but yeh it wont turn over.

    and heres another but... i took the after market alarm out today and was driving it fine all arvo. could that have something to do with it? i dont think it does because i dont think this alarm was connected to the immobilizer (i could start the car when the alarm was going off).

    any help appreciated as its blocking the way of my mates car getting out of work tomorrow! might have to tow it out of the way perhaps in the morning.

    if its the problem with the terminal, which im thinking it is, how do i go about fixing this? do i need to get an auto elec in to put new plugs on? is their a quick fix so i can start it and move it?

    Have a go at fixing those terminals up, i put a stainless peice of nail in mine to take up some slack. Clean them up to with a wire brush and some hot water on them will do fine. Chech the connection looks ok inside the lug itself where the wire goes in too. Measure your battery voltage to see if its a good 13.5 volts, if its 12 or 11.X, then its mostly flat.

    My sister and brother in law have a VY commodore wagon and there car was doing the same, we eventually found the problem, the wires going into the starter motor had come loose and everytime it didnt staret you would pop the bonnet and jiggle the wires going into the starter motor. all fixed now
